    How much will it cost to move in?

    The Property aims to make booking easy, transparent and affordable. There are three payments that are required in order to book a room:

    • Membership Application Fee: The Membership application fee covers the cost of your background check and employment verification. This fee varies based on current promotions. Please note, this fee is non-refundable.
    • Move-In Fee: The move-in fee covers the cost of cleaning and getting your room ready for move-in. The move-in fee varies per room but averages $100.
    • Membership Dues: Members with documented income (W-2, 1099, self-employed, SSI) will have to pay up to 2 weeks and prorated Membership dues before move-in. Members on unemployment or between jobs must pay a larger portion of dues upfront.

    Who cleans the home?

    In most properties, the Members of the home are responsible for cleaning and purchasing cleaning supplies. Talk to your housemates about a cleaning schedule and how best to share this responsibility and cost. What does a clean home mean?
    Kitchen:

    • The sink is always empty and the stove is always spotless.
    • Every time you use a dish, pan or utensil, clean it, dry it and put it away. Want to soak something? Heat it up and clean it instead.
    • Clean up any splatters on the stove immediately. Put away pots and pans that aren’t in use.

    Bathroom:

    • Shared bathrooms must be kept clean at all times.
    • No foreign objects may be thrown in the toilets or sinks at any time. This includes, but is not limited to, feminine products, wet wipes, packaging, dental floss and hair. Fixing clogged toilets and sinks can run to several hundred dollars and these costs will be passed through directly to members.

    Trash:

    • All trash must be thrown in the proper receptacle. Please take out trash before the receptacle gets too full.
    • All trash must be placed in the proper outside trash bin. Outside trash bins need to be pulled to the curb on trash day and pulled back to the home after pickup.

    Will my weekly rate ever increase?

    Both property and their Hosts are committed to providing affordable housing for Members, however sometimes rate increases are necessary for a Host to continue operations. Hosts must adhere to the following set of rules when raising room rates:

    • Hosts may only raise the room rate for Members that have resided in the room for 90 or more days
    • Hosts may not increase a Member's room rate more than once in 6 months
    • Hosts must give 30 days notice of any room rate increase
    • Hosts may not increase the room rate by more than $10 in each of these periods
